Abstract:
Objective:To explore the influence of Passy-Muir speaking valve(PMV)on diaphragm function by using ultra-sound in stroke patients with tracheotomy and to evaluate the application value of improving respiratory func-tion by using ultrasonography parameters of diaphragm in PMV therapy.Method:Ninety stroke patients with tracheotomy meeting the inclusion criteria were randomly divided into PMV group(n=45)and control group(n=45).The control group received traditional respiratory therapy.The PMV group underwent PMV therapy based on traditional respiratory therapy.The procedure was 60min/day,6days/week for 2 weeks.The scores of Borg scale,end-expiratory diaphragm thickness(EDT),end-inspiration diaphragm thick-ness(IDT),diaphragm thickening fraction(DTF)and diaphragm mobility were assessed before and after treatment.The correlation of the scores of Borg scale and diaphragm ultrasonographic parameters were analyzed.Result:After two weeks of treatment,significant improvements were observed within both groups:Borg scores decreased(P<0.05),while EDT,IDT,DTF,and diaphragm mobility increased(P<0.05).Compared with control group,FMV group had significantly greater improvement on the scores of Borg(P<0.05),EDT(P<0.05),IDT(P<0.05),DTF(P<0.05)and diaphragm mobility(P<0.05).In the PMV group,post-treatment Borg scores were significantly negatively correlated with EDT(r=﹣0.962,P<0.01)、IDT(r=﹣0.948,P<0.01)、DTF(r=﹣0.972,P<0.01)and diaphragm mobility(r=﹣0.960,P<0.01).Conclusion:PMV can improve respiratory function,increase the mobility of diaphragm and improve pulmonary function in stroke tracheotomy patients.Diaphragm ultrasonographic parameters can predict the degree of dys-pnea to provide the following rehabilitation with ultrasonography evidence.
